Why Consistent Workout Tracking is Your Fitness Game-Changer

Imagine hitting the gym week after week but seeing minimal progress. Frustrating, right? The missing link for many fitness enthusiasts isn’t effort—it’s data-driven awareness. Recording workouts transforms random sweat sessions into strategic progress. When you log exercises, sets, reps, and weights, patterns emerge. You spot plateaus before they stall you, recognize when to increase intensity, and celebrate micro-wins that fuel motivation. Quantifiable evidence of your strength gains or endurance boosts is psychologically powerful, turning abstract goals into tangible achievements.

Beyond motivation, tracking prevents injury and optimizes efficiency. By documenting rest periods and exercise form notes, you identify imbalances or overtraining risks. Did your shoulder ache after last Wednesday’s overhead press? Your log flags it instantly. This historical record also lets you experiment scientifically: swap barbell squats for goblet squats next leg day and compare performance metrics. Free apps eliminate guesswork—no spreadsheets or notebooks needed. They turn your phone into a personal coaching assistant, ensuring every minute in the gym contributes to long-term transformation. Without this insight, you’re navigating blindly in a sea of dumbbells and cardio machines.

Consistency thrives on simplicity. The right tool makes logging effortless—quick inputs between sets, exercise libraries to avoid memorization, and visual progress charts. When tracking feels seamless, it becomes habitual. And habits, as any elite athlete will confirm, build champions. Whether you’re lifting, running, or doing HIIT, a dedicated tracker is the compass guiding you from where you are to where you want to be.

Must-Have Features in a Free Gym Tracker App

Not all free fitness apps are created equal. Some bombard you with ads; others lack critical functionality. Your ideal tracker should feel like a Swiss Army knife—versatile, intuitive, and robust. First, exercise database depth is non-negotiable. Look for an app with hundreds of pre-loaded exercises, complete with animations or GIFs for form guidance. This is invaluable for beginners learning Romanian deadlifts or veterans trying new cable variations. Custom exercise creation is equally vital—your unique finisher moves shouldn’t be excluded.

Next, prioritize workout flexibility. Can you build and save unlimited routines? Split programs (e.g., Push/Pull/Legs)? Track super-sets or drop-sets? The best apps adapt to your style, not vice versa. Real-time tracking during sessions is essential: inputting reps/weights should take seconds via large, tappable buttons. Bonus points for plate calculators or one-rep max estimators that auto-adjust as you progress. Rest timers with customizable intervals keep your pace disciplined, while historical data visualization—strength curves, volume graphs—reveals trends at a glance.

From Plateau to Progress: Real User Transformations

Meet Alex, a 32-year-old office worker stuck in a 6-month strength plateau. He’d randomly choose weights each chest day, vaguely remembering last week’s bench press. After downloading a dedicated tracker, he logged every session religiously. Within a month, data revealed his mistake: inconsistent volume loading. One week he’d do 3 sets of 10; the next, 4 sets of 8 with varying rest times. The app’s volume calculator showed a 40% fluctuation weekly—no wonder progress halted! By standardizing sets/reps and gradually adding 2.5kg using the app’s progression reminders, Alex broke through his plateau, adding 15kg to his bench in 10 weeks.

Then there’s Maria, a yoga enthusiast who incorporated weight training but hated “generic” routines. She used her tracker’s custom workout builder to create a hybrid plan: strength circuits followed by mobility flows. The app’s rest timer kept transitions tight, while exercise history helped her rotate poses and lifts for balanced development. Within three months, her back pain diminished due to stronger posterior chain muscles—a change highlighted in her posture progress photos stored in the app. Her story underscores how tracking isn’t just for bodybuilders; it’s for anyone seeking sustainable physical transformation.

Even group fitness classes benefit. Trainer Ben uses a tracker app to design and share routines with his clients. They log completed workouts privately, then review trends together monthly. One client, recovering from knee surgery, avoided re-injury by tracking her gradual load increases—never exceeding 10% weekly. These aren’t isolated wins; they’re replicable results powered by accountability through data. When you measure effort objectively, effort becomes evolution.
